Привет каждое тело, которое я только что создал API цитаты с операциями CRUD И я хочу поделиться этим с вами, если вы хотите использовать его, чтобы выучить асинхронное программирование или любые вещи, которые я уже живу И вы можете получить к нему доступ здесь: Quoteapi
Функции
- Система аутентификации (уникальное имя пользователя и электронная почта)
- Добавить и удалить цитату
- Авторизация (вы не можете удалить цитаты других)
- Поддержка конечной точки
- Создано с использованием Python, Flask и MySQL в качестве базы данных
- Использовать переменные среды ### Проект Репо:
Ссылка GitHub
Используйте API
- Доступ ко всем кавычкам
https://quoteapibydaddasoft.herokuapp.com/api/quotes Returned Data Structure : "author": "", "body": "", "category": "", "createdAt": "", "id": "", "updatedAt": ""
- Страсть (с некоторой полезной информацией)
https://quoteapibydaddasoft.herokuapp.com/api/quotes?page=1 { "data": [ { "author": "", "body": "", "category": "", "createdAt": "", "id": "", "updatedAt": "" }], "pagination": { "currentPage": 1, "nextpage": 2, "pages": 8, "prevPage": null } }
- Получить случайные цитаты
https://quoteapibydaddasoft.herokuapp.com/api/quotes/random { "author": "", "body": "", "category": "", "createdAt": "", "id": "", "updatedAt": "" }
Снимок экрана
Оригинал: “https://dev.to/daddasoft/creating-a-quote-api-with-python-and-flask-50gb”